Xu Xiangyu's Biography
Xu Xiangyu is a talented Chinese chess grandmaster born on February 10, 1999, in Xi'an, China. He rose to prominence in the chess world after clinching the title at the Asian Youth Chess Championship in the U14 category, marking his arrival on the international stage. Renowned for his sharp strategic play and calm demeanor, Xu earned his grandmaster title in 2017 and has since represented China in numerous prestigious tournaments, including the Chess Olympiad and the Chinese Chess League. Xu's journey through chess is characterized by dedication, discipline, and a continuous quest for improvement. He is recognized not just for his achievements on the board, but also for his contributions to team events and his sportsmanship. Off the chessboard, Xu enjoys table tennis, reading, and keeping up with the latest in technology. Despite his young age, he has already accumulated several accolades and continues to be a prominent figure in Chinese chess.
